About Brain Injury Law in Loganholme, Australia

Brain injuries can be life-altering, and seeking legal advice in Loganholme, Australia is crucial for individuals dealing with such circumstances. Brain injury law in Loganholme covers a range of issues, including compensation for medical expenses, rehabilitation,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

You may need a lawyer if you or a loved one has suffered a brain injury due to another party's negligence, such as a car accident, workplace injury, or medical malpractice. A lawyer can help you navigate the legal system, negotiate with insurance companies, and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What is considered a brain injury?

A brain injury is any damage to the brain caused by external force, such as a blow to the head, or internal factors, like a stroke or tumor.

2. How can a lawyer help with a brain injury case?

A lawyer can help you assess your legal options, gather evidence, negotiate with insurance companies, and represent you in court if necessary.

3. What kind of compensation can I receive for a brain injury?

You may be entitled to comp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, rehabilitation costs, pain and suffering, and long-term care.

4. What is the statute of limitations for filing a brain injury claim in Loganholme?

The statute of limitations for filing a brain injury claim in Loganholme is typically three years from the date of the injury. It's crucial to consult with a lawyer as soon as possible to ensure your claim is filed within the required timeframe.

5. How do I prove negligence in a brain injury case?

To prove negligence in a brain injury case, you must demonstrate that the responsible party had a duty of care, breached that duty, and caused your injury as a result.

7. Can I pursue a brain injury claim on behalf of a loved one who is incapacitated?

Yes, you can pursue a brain injury claim on behalf of a loved one who is incapacitated through a legal guardian or power of attorney.

8. How long does it take to resolve a brain injury case?

The timeline for resolving a brain injury case can vary depending on the complexity of the case, the extent of the injuries, and the willingness of the parties to negotiate. Some cases may be settled quickly, while others may go to trial and take longer to resolve.
